    '11 TX WR Cameron White (Verbal to TCU)

    Rivals
    Scout
    ESPN


    DeSoto H.S. (DeSoto, TX)

    Ht: 6-foot-2
    Wt: 185 lbs
    40: 4.4 secs

    Rivals rating: 3*-5.7rr; #41 WR
    Scout rating: 4*; #36 WR
    ESPN rating: 3*-78 grade; #57 WR

    Reported Offers: Colorado, Arizona, Iowa, Kansas, Missouri, Oklahoma State, Texas A&M, Texas Tech, Vanderbilt, Virginia, Houston, TCU, Tulsa

    As a Junior at Arlington-Bowie H.S., White had 53 receptions for 729 yards and 10 TDs. He committed to TCU very early (July 15 of 2009). White opened up his recruiting once before, but has recently said he's solid to hometown TCU.

    One thing that may work in CUs favor on this one is that TCU is a heavily run-first offense. If we light things up through the air this year with McKnight, Simas, Clemons and the boys, CU could get a lot of interest from some WRs that we're not really expecting at this point.
